Ordinals
beta
Address 13xpDNd4uYN1CVXR1DYVcCQM3NY79PQ8Lp
sat balance
3000002
outputs
ba9669e12254c16551a13df05ca377647ce455e412c95e91fc3b8ddfee65a91e:9
f8d07fd4312ace74d89f87f095bda7478304bc40863d4b499611e720a7477144:27
e186bbb611d260a7c99bb80d535e9eb94471a222361b2cf6c64cbd0870f3bda0:30
978053a6a77e29a10b99ff1250c669c720ef852e14496a3b887bd6446c5fb9cb:30